Output 73fa26c13129bfbc530e51bd3430d4ff65381cb75cbf83e00d985db8612411d1:0

value
1000385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 656544e4957bd46d527dd8daec9b16872e9a8b3c OP_EQUALVERIFY OP_CHECKSIG
address
1AF8ZgDiEHMvW9k1JNRmhGJLzyC1ougVQG
transaction
73fa26c13129bfbc530e51bd3430d4ff65381cb75cbf83e00d985db8612411d1
spent
true